'My name is Chang & I'm not a foreigner'

Singer-anchor-actor Meiyang Chang is tired of being considered a foreigner and finds it strange when people talk to him only in English.

"Don't understand WHY people INSIST on talking to me in English when I'm speaking to them in Hindi. My name is Chang & I'm not a foreigner (sic), " he tweeted.

Chang, who became popular after featuring in singing reality show "Indian Idol 3", is of Chinese descent but has lived in India all his life. He can speak fluent Hindi.

He has even featured in Bollywood film "Badmaash Company" and also hosts a lot of television shows.
